Historical Background and Evolution

Safe Mode traces its origins back to the early days of Windows, where it was introduced as a diagnostic tool for system administrators. In Windows 95 and 98, users could access Safe Mode by pressing F8 repeatedly during the boot process, a method that persisted through Windows XP and Vista. However, as Windows evolved, so did the complexity of its startup environment. With the introduction of Windows 8, Microsoft phased out the F8 method in favor of a more streamlined approach, forcing users to rely on advanced startup options or the System Configuration utility (msconfig). The shift wasn’t just about simplicity—it was about security. Modern operating systems prioritize secure boot processes, and Microsoft’s decision to remove the F8 shortcut reflected this trend. Today, Windows 10’s Safe Mode is accessed through the **Settings app, Command Prompt, or the advanced startup menu**, each offering a slightly different path depending on the user’s needs. The three variants of Safe Mode—**Safe Mode with Networking, Safe Mode with Command Prompt, and Safe Mode (Standard)**—each serve distinct purposes. Safe Mode with Networking enables internet access, which is crucial for downloading updates or security tools. Safe Mode with Command Prompt, on the other hand, provides a text-based interface for advanced users who need to execute commands without a graphical environment. Major Advantages

  • Isolates System Issues: By disabling third-party software, Safe Mode helps identify whether a problem stems from a driver, application, or Windows component.
  • Malware Removal: Many viruses and spyware hide their activities in normal mode, making them undetectable. Safe Mode allows security tools to run without interference.
  • Driver Recovery: If a corrupted driver is causing crashes, Safe Mode lets you roll back or uninstall it without triggering a BSOD.
  • Software Uninstallation: Some programs refuse to uninstall in normal mode due to background processes. Safe Mode bypasses these restrictions.
  • Performance Testing: If your system runs slowly in normal mode, Safe Mode can help determine whether the issue is hardware-related or caused by software bloat.

Q: Can I boot into Safe Mode if Windows 10 won’t start at all?

A: Yes. Use the **Advanced Startup** method by holding the power button to force a shutdown, then restart while holding the Shift key. This opens the recovery menu, where you can select **Troubleshoot > Advanced Options > Startup Settings > Restart > F5 (Safe Mode with Networking)**.

Q: Will Safe Mode delete my files?

A: No. Safe Mode only loads essential drivers and services—your personal files remain intact. However, uninstalling software or drivers in Safe Mode may affect system functionality.

Q: How do I exit Safe Mode?

A: Simply restart your computer normally. Windows will boot into the standard environment unless you’ve configured it otherwise via MSConfig.

Q: Can I use Safe Mode to remove malware?

A: Absolutely. Many antivirus tools (like Windows Defender) run more effectively in Safe Mode, allowing them to detect and remove malware that might otherwise evade detection in normal mode.
